Nova turma com conversação 5x por semana 🔥

Nova turma com conversação 5x por semana 🔥

Introdução ao Python e à programação em binário

Python: uma linguagem versátil e de alto nível

Python é uma linguagem de programação de alto nível, amplamente utilizada e conhecida por sua simplicidade e legibilidade. É uma linguagem versátil, que pode ser usada em uma variedade de aplicações, desde desenvolvimento web até análise de dados e inteligência artificial. Uma das áreas em que o Python se destaca é a programação em binário.

A programação em binário com Python

A programação em binário envolve a manipulação e processamento de números na base 2, em oposição à base 10 utilizada normalmente. Dominar a programação em binário com Python pode ser extremamente útil para tarefas como criptografia, manipulação de arquivos binários e desenvolvimento de microcontroladores.

Aprenda as bases do Python para trabalhar com números binários

Antes de começar a trabalhar com números binários em Python, é importante ter uma compreensão básica da linguagem. Aqui estão alguns conceitos fundamentais do Python que você precisa conhecer:

Variáveis

Em Python, você pode criar variáveis para armazenar valores. Por exemplo, você pode criar uma variável chamada “numero” e atribuir a ela um valor binário usando o prefixo “0b” seguido dos dígitos binários. Por exemplo: numero = 0b10101.

Operações matemáticas

Python oferece suporte a várias operações matemáticas, como adição, subtração, multiplicação e divisão. Você pode executar essas operações em números binários usando as funções embutidas no Python.

Estruturas de controle

Python oferece estruturas de controle, como loops e condicionais, para controlar o fluxo do programa. Essas estruturas são essenciais para manipular números binários e realizar operações específicas.

Bibliotecas

Python possui uma ampla variedade de bibliotecas que podem auxiliar na manipulação e processamento de números binários. Por exemplo, a biblioteca “bitstring” oferece recursos avançados para trabalhar com sequências de bits.

Domine os conceitos fundamentais da linguagem de programação Python

A fim de dominar a linguagem de programação Python e trabalhar com números binários, é importante praticar e aprofundar seus conhecimentos. Aqui estão algumas dicas para ajudá-lo a aprimorar suas habilidades em Python:

Pratique a resolução de problemas

Resolva desafios de programação e exercícios que envolvam a manipulação de números binários. Isso ajudará você a aplicar os conceitos que aprendeu e a desenvolver seu pensamento lógico.

Explore projetos de código aberto

Participe de projetos de código aberto que envolvam a programação em Python. Isso lhe dará a oportunidade de colaborar com outros desenvolvedores e aprender com suas experiências.

Leia a documentação oficial

A documentação oficial do Python é uma fonte valiosa de informações. Leia a documentação relevante para os recursos que você está usando e consulte-a sempre que tiver dúvidas.

Faça cursos e tutoriais online

Existem muitos cursos e tutoriais online que ensinam Python de forma prática e interativa. Faça uso desses recursos para aprimorar seus conhecimentos e aprender novas técnicas.

Práticas avançadas de programação em binário com Python

Uma vez que você tenha dominado os conceitos básicos do Python e esteja confortável com a programação em binário, você pode começar a explorar práticas avançadas. Aqui estão algumas áreas em que você pode se aprofundar:

Criptografia

Python possui bibliotecas poderosas para criptografia, como a biblioteca “cryptography”. Explore os algoritmos de criptografia disponíveis e aprenda a implementá-los em seus projetos.

Manipulação de arquivos binários

Python permite a leitura e escrita de arquivos binários. Aprenda a ler e manipular dados binários em arquivos para realizar tarefas como análise de dados e processamento de imagens.

Desenvolvimento de microcontroladores

Python é uma linguagem popular para o desenvolvimento de microcontroladores, como o Raspberry Pi. Aprenda a programar microcontroladores em Python e explore projetos de automação e IoT (Internet das Coisas).

Conclusão

Do Zero Ao Binário: Aprenda Python E Domine A Linguagem De Programação é um caminho empolgante para quem deseja explorar a programação em binário usando a linguagem Python. Com uma base sólida de conhecimento sobre Python e práticas avançadas, você poderá realizar projetos interessantes e desafiadores. Continue praticando, explorando novos recursos e aprofundando seu conhecimento para se tornar um especialista em programação em binário com Python.

A Awari é a melhor plataforma para aprender sobre ciência de dados no Brasil.

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.

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

Próximos conteúdos

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números

🔥 Intensivão de inglês na Fluency!

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números
inscreva-se

Entre para a próxima turma com bônus exclusivos

Faça parte da maior escola de idiomas do mundo com os professores mais amados da internet.

Curso completo do básico ao avançado
Aplicativo de memorização para lembrar de tudo que aprendeu
Aulas de conversação para destravar um novo idioma
Certificado reconhecido no mercado
Nome*
Ex.: João Santos
E-mail*
Ex.: email@dominio.com
Telefone*
somente números
Empresa
Ex.: Fluency Academy
Ao clicar no botão “Solicitar Proposta”, você concorda com os nossos Termos de Uso e Política de Privacidade.